Celtics, Other Teams Called Bulls On Jimmy Butler At Deadline

Mar 30, 2016 12:33 PM

Several teams called the Chicago Bulls at the deadline about the availability of Jimmy Butler.

The Boston Celtics were one of the teams to call the Bulls and were rebuffed.

Several teams are expected to try again on trading for Butler in the offseason.

The Orlando Magic are a team that several executive identified as capable of dealing for Butler.

Butler is in the first season of a five-year, $95 million contract that contains a player option after Year 4.

Celtics Low-Balled Cavs On Kevin Love Offer At Deadline

Mar 29, 2016 11:10 AM

The Cleveland Cavaliers and Boston Celtics discussed a Kevin Love trade at the deadline, but talks died when Danny Ainge only offered a low-ball package David Griffin wouldn't consider.

The Cavaliers could revisit a trade of Love in the offseason if they don't win the title.

The Celtics would be the favorites as they have enough assets to make an attractive offer for Love without gutting their team.

Ricky Rubio Doesn't Expect Wolves To Trade Him

Mar 28, 2016 1:01 PM

The Minnesota Timberwolves were rumored to be entertaining a trade of Ricky Rubio ahead of the deadline. The Wolves decided to keep Rubio but it's unclear how he fits with the team in the long-term as they build around Karl-Anthony Towns and Andrew Wiggins.

Rubio signed a four-year, $55 million extension before the 14-15 season with the Wolves.

"When you are signed to a contract, you can not control (the situation)," said Rubio. "Before the All-Star break, they spoke the possibility of trading me because teams want to change things if they're not doing well. Now I feel comfortable and I think they won't trade me anywhere."

The Wolves could be one season away from contending for a playoff spot.

"We have a great future. We're a young team that has high expectations. But there have been young teams in this organization that have not made it. We have the pieces to be in the playoffs."

Kristaps Porzingis Hopes Carmelo Anthony Remains With Knicks

Mar 28, 2016 12:29 PM

Kristaps Porzingis hopes Carmelo Anthony remains with the New York Knicks this offseason.

With the Knicks missing the playoffs for the third straight season, there's been discussions that Anthony could waive his no-trade clause so the team can rebuild and he can play for a contender.

“Obviously I want him to stay here. We need him. I need him,” Porzingis said. “And we don’t want to lose him.”

The Knicks are +66 over 1,471 minutes with Anthony and Porzingis on the floor together.

“I need to No. 1, to learn from him. And to win. We need him to win,” Porzingis told The News. “Without him it would be much more difficult. Him leaving would be tough but I’m not worried about that, I don’t think it’s going that way. He’s been loyal. I think he loves New York. And that’s the most important thing.”

Hawks Held Up Dennis Schroder To 76ers Trade Due To Ish Smith

Mar 27, 2016 1:32 PM

The Philadelphia 76ers offered Ish Smith, Nik Stauskas and a protected first round pick to the Atlanta Hawks for Dennis Schroder at the trade deadline.

The Hawks held up the trade due to the uncertainty of re-signing Smith in the offseason.

Smith figures to receive significant interest in free agency.

76ers Could Look To Trade Jahlil Okafor In Offseason

Mar 27, 2016 1:17 PM

If Joel Embiid is healthy this summer, the belief is the Philadelphia 76ers will try to trade Jahlil Okafor this summer. If he isn't, the 76ers will have to choose between Okafor and Nerlens Noel.

Okafor and Embiid are an unlikely pairing as they both will have liabilities defending athletic power forwards.

The Boston Herald had reported that the Sixers had a deal in place to trade Okafor to the Boston Celtics at the Feb. 18 trade deadline. 

Okafor and Noel have struggled to coexist as well.

Dirk Nowitzki Will Revisit Situation If Mavs Shift To Rebuild In Summer

Mar 25, 2016 4:24 PM

Dirk Nowitzki was asked what he would do this offseason if the Dallas Mavericks decide to shift into a rebuilding mode.

The Mavericks are in danger of missing the playoffs.

Nowitzki could become a free agent if he doesn't exercise his player option with the Mavericks.

"You know, that's something I'll focus on this summer," said Nowitzki. "I'm in the midst of chasing the playoffs here and trying to play well and compete every night. That's something we'll revisit this summer. Obviously I still have a year on the contract, I could choose to opt out, I think that's in the contract, but honestly I haven't really spent a lot of thought on that at all. I really want to make the playoffs bad. I think our fanbase deserves that. It's always a fun part of the year when it's warm out, when the competition is high, so we'd love to be a part of that. Everything else we can come together and talk about after. There's just not enough thought put into that right now. Hopefully we can squeeze in and make the playoffs and we can talk about all that later."

Nowitzki was later asked about his plans by Tim MacMahon.

"I always said I wanted to play those three years to the end," said Nowitzki. "In my mind, after we won the championship, it was always clear I will retire a Mav."

Jazz Had Exploratory Talks At Deadline For Jrue Holiday, Jeff Teague

Mar 22, 2016 12:31 PM

The Utah Jazz explored trade talks at the deadline for both Jeff Teague and Jrue Holiday.

But the talks went nowhere as the asking price of the Atlanta Hawks and New Orleans Pelicans were considered too high for their veteran point guards.

The Jazz remain confident in Dante Exum, who has missed the entire 15-16 season with a torn ACL.

The Jazz could explore acquiring a veteran point guard again in June or July.

Utah ultimately traded for Shelvin Mack at the deadline.

Tyson Chandler Not Interested In Being Part Of Rebuilding Project

Mar 19, 2016 9:56 PM

Tyson Chandler is in the first season of a four-year, $52 million deal with the Phoenix Suns.

The Suns' season fell apart and Chandler also is finally beginning to show his age.

In February, Chandler said he's "not jumping ship" but that position may be changing.

"For me, especially where I am in my career, I want to win," Chandler said Friday. "I want to win now. I'm not in any kind of rebuilding stage. So if that's the case, it ain't where I'm supposed to be."

With so much cap space available to teams this summer, it should be easier to trade Chandler than it would be in most years but the three remaining years on his deal will be difficult for teams to feel comfortable taking on.

Kings Unlikely To Make DeMarcus Cousins Available Until 2017 Deadline

Mar 17, 2016 4:35 PM

With the Sacramento Kings moving into a new arena and likely to undergo a coaching change in the offseason, DeMarcus Cousins is unlikely to be traded in the offseason.

Cousins still has two seasons remaining on his contract.

The Kings are unlikely to make Cousins truly available until the February 2017 trade deadline.

When the Kings and Los Angeles Lakers engaged on trade talks last June, Sacramento was seeking the No. 2 overall pick, Julius Randle, Jordan Clarkson and future draft considerations for Cousins.
